A "local:" prefix means patches/<name> in +# this repository, for fixes the overlay does not carry yet. # # This mirrors the loop in vanilla-kernel-7.2.3.ebuild's src_prepare(), minus # rockchip (irrelevant), plus phy -- which that ebuild leaves out even though it @@ -18,5 +21,7 @@ input el2 phy camera +local:camera irq surface +local:surface diff --git a/patches/camera/0027-media-i2c-ov13858-fix-bayer-order-when-mirrored.patch b/patches/camera/0027-media-i2c-ov13858-fix-bayer-order-when-mirrored.patch new file mode 100644 index 0000000..06b8495 --- /dev/null +++ b/patches/camera/0027-media-i2c-ov13858-fix-bayer-order-when-mirrored.patch @@ -0,0 +1,115 @@ +media: i2c: ov13858: report the right bayer order when mirrored + +The driver always advertises MEDIA_BUS_FMT_SGRBG10_1X10, but the horizontal +mirror moves the Bayer phase by one column, so the sensor actually delivers +RGGB while HFLIP is set. The Surface Pro 12in has the rear ov13858 mounted +upside down (rotation = <180> in DT), so both flips end up enabled and every +frame is debayered with the wrong pattern: the two greens land in the red and +blue output channels and the picture comes out desaturated, close to +monochrome. + +Measured on a Surface Pro 12in by capturing raw frames off the CAMSS RDI node +and comparing the mean absolute difference of the two diagonal pairs of each +2x2 quad (the two green samples correlate far better than red against blue): + + hflip=0 vflip=0 diagonal 4.29 antidiagonal 6.84 -> greens diagonal + hflip=1 vflip=0 diagonal 7.03 antidiagonal 4.31 -> greens antidiagonal + hflip=0 vflip=1 diagonal 4.35 antidiagonal 6.84 -> greens diagonal + hflip=1 vflip=1 diagonal 6.93 antidiagonal 4.34 -> greens antidiagonal + +So only the horizontal mirror moves the phase; the ISP Y window offset written +for VFLIP compensates the vertical one. Derive the media bus code from HFLIP +and tag the control with V4L2_CTRL_FLAG_MODIFY_LAYOUT so userspace knows to +renegotiate the format after toggling it. + +--- a/drivers/media/i2c/ov13858.c ++++ b/drivers/media/i2c/ov13858.c +@@ -1032,6 +1032,7 @@ + struct v4l2_ctrl *vblank; + struct v4l2_ctrl *hblank; + struct v4l2_ctrl *exposure; ++ struct v4l2_ctrl *hflip; + + struct clk *img_clk; + struct gpio_desc *reset_gpio; +@@ -1222,8 +1223,10 @@ + OV13858_DGTL_GAIN_MIN, OV13858_DGTL_GAIN_MAX, + OV13858_DGTL_GAIN_STEP, OV13858_DGTL_GAIN_DEFAULT); + +- v4l2_ctrl_new_std(ctrl_hdlr, &ov13858_ctrl_ops, V4L2_CID_HFLIP, +- 0, 1, 1, 0); ++ ov13858->hflip = v4l2_ctrl_new_std(ctrl_hdlr, &ov13858_ctrl_ops, ++ V4L2_CID_HFLIP, 0, 1, 1, 0); ++ if (ov13858->hflip) ++ ov13858->hflip->flags |= V4L2_CTRL_FLAG_MODIFY_LAYOUT; + + v4l2_ctrl_new_std(ctrl_hdlr, &ov13858_ctrl_ops, V4L2_CID_VFLIP, + 0, 1, 1, 0); +@@ -1258,12 +1261,24 @@ + return ret; + } + +-static void ov13858_update_pad_format(const struct ov13858_mode *mode, ++/* ++ * Mirroring shifts the Bayer phase by one column, so the native GRBG order ++ * becomes RGGB. MEDIA_BUS_FMT_SRGGB10_1X10 ++ : MEDIA_BUS_FMT_SGRBG10_1X10; ++} ++ ++static void ov13858_update_pad_format(struct ov13858 *ov13858, ++ const struct ov13858_mode *mode, + struct v4l2_mbus_framefmt *fmt) + { + fmt->width = mode->width; + fmt->height = mode->height; +- fmt->code = MEDIA_BUS_FMT_SGRBG10_1X10; ++ fmt->code = ov13858_get_format_code(ov13858); + fmt->field = V4L2_FIELD_NONE; + } + +@@ -1418,7 +1433,7 @@ + ARRAY_SIZE(supported_modes), + width, height, + fmt->format.width, fmt->format.height); +- ov13858_update_pad_format(mode, &fmt->format); ++ ov13858_update_pad_format(ov13858, mode, &fmt->format); + *v4l2_subdev_state_get_format(sd_state, fmt->pad) = fmt->format; + + if (fmt->which == V4L2_SUBDEV_FORMAT_TRY) +@@ -1453,11 +1468,11 @@ + struct v4l2_subdev_state *sd_state, + struct v4l2_subdev_mbus_code_enum *code) + { +- /* Only one bayer order(GRBG) is supported */ ++ /* Only one bayer order is supported, which one depends on the mirror */ + if (code->index > 0) + return -EINVAL; + +- code->code = MEDIA_BUS_FMT_SGRBG10_1X10; ++ code->code = ov13858_get_format_code(to_ov13858(sd)); + + return 0; + } +@@ -1469,7 +1484,7 @@ + if (fse->index >= ARRAY_SIZE(supported_modes)) + return -EINVAL; + +- if (fse->code != MEDIA_BUS_FMT_SGRBG10_1X10) ++ if (fse->code != ov13858_get_format_code(to_ov13858(sd))) + return -EINVAL; + + fse->min_width = supported_modes[fse->index].width; +@@ -1520,7 +1535,7 @@ + { + struct ov13858 *ov13858 = to_ov13858(sd); + +- ov13858_update_pad_format(ov13858->cur_mode, ++ ov13858_update_pad_format(ov13858, ov13858->cur_mode, + v4l2_subdev_state_get_format(sd_state, 0)); + + return 0; diff --git a/patches/surface/0016-arm64-dts-qcom-purwa-Microsoft-Surface-Pro-12in-iris-firmware-name.patch b/patches/surface/0016-arm64-dts-qcom-purwa-Microsoft-Surface-Pro-12in-iris-firmware-name.patch new file mode 100644 index 0000000..b182b0b --- /dev/null +++ b/patches/surface/0016-arm64-dts-qcom-purwa-Microsoft-Surface-Pro-12in-iris-firmware-name.patch @@ -0,0 +1,32 @@ +arm64: dts: qcom: purwa: Microsoft Surface Pro 12in: point iris at the OEM video firmware + +The generic qcom/vpu/vpu30_p1_s7.mbn shipped by linux-firmware is signed with +the Qualcomm SecTools test key chain ("SECTOOLS SECP384R1 CURVE TEST ROOT" / +"General Use Test Key (for testing only)"), which the TrustZone on a retail +Surface Pro 12in refuses: + + qcom-iris aa00000.video-codec: error -22 initializing firmware qcom/vpu/vpu30_p1_s7.mbn + qcom-iris aa00000.video-codec: firmware download failed + qcom-iris aa00000.video-codec: core init failed + +The -22 comes straight out of qcom_scm_pas_init_image() in +__qcom_mdt_pas_init(), i.e. the image metadata is rejected before anything is +loaded. + +The Windows driver package for this machine carries the same firmware signed +with the production chain ("QMC Attestation Root CA 6"), in two builds: +qcvss8380.mbn and qcvss8380_pa.mbn. The _pa one is what loads here. It has an +identical 7 MiB load span, so it fits the existing video_mem reservation +unchanged. Point the iris node at it, the same way the board already does for +the aDSP, cDSP and GPU firmware. + +--- a/arch/arm64/boot/dts/qcom/x1p42100-microsoft-sp12in.dts ++++ b/arch/arm64/boot/dts/qcom/x1p42100-microsoft-sp12in.dts +@@ -1098,6 +1098,7 @@ + }; + + &iris { ++ firmware-name = "qcom/x1p42100/Microsoft/Surface12/qcvss8380_pa.mbn"; + status = "okay"; + }; + |
